| # 72
Refer to the exhibit.

Which shows the WTP profile configuration.
The AP profile is assigned to two FAP-231F APs that are installed in an open plan area.
The first AP has 32 clients associated with the 5 GHz radios and 22 clients associated with the 2.4 GHz radio.
The second AP has 12 clients associated with the 5 GHz radios and 20 clients associated with the 2.4 GHz radio.
A dual-band-capable client enters the area near the first AP and the first AP measures the new client at - 3 3 dBm signal strength. The second AP measures the new client at -43 dBm signal strength.
If the new client attempts to conned to the student 01 wireless network, which AP radio will the client be associated with?
  • A. The first AP 5 GHz interface because it has a stronger signal.
  • B. The second AP 2.4 GHz interface is preferred over 5 GHz for better speed and lower interference.
  • C. The second AP 5 GHz interface has fewer clients, which ensures better performance despite the weaker signal.
  • D. The first AP 2.4 GHz interface provides a stronger signal, which clients often prioritize.
⣺C
h
From theWTP profile:
set handoff-rssi 30
set handoff-sta-thresh 30
config radio-1
set band 802.11n-2G
set vaps "Student01"
config radio-2
set band 802.11ac-5G
set darrp enable
set arrp-profile "arrp-default"
set vaps "Student01"
Key points:
* Same SSID (Student01)is broadcast onboth APsand onboth bands(2.4 and 5 GHz).
* handoff-sta-thresh 30 enablesclient load-balancingbetween APs:
* When an AP radio hasmore than 30 associated clients, it starts rejecting new associations so that clients connect to a neighboring AP instead (as long as RSSI is still acceptable).
* Current client counts:
* AP1:32 clients on 5 GHz, 22 on 2.4 GHz
* AP2:12 clients on 5 GHz, 20 on 2.4 GHz
So on 5 GHz:
* AP1's 5-GHz radioexceedsthe 30-client threshold (32 > 30) # it will try topush new clients away.
* AP2's 5-GHz radio iswell belowthe threshold (12 clients) and will happily accept new clients.
The new dual-band client is seen at:
* -33 dBmby AP1
* -43 dBmby AP2
Even though AP1 has the stronger signal, its 5-GHz radio is already overloaded according to the configured threshold, so AP1 will refuse association attempts from that client. The client will then associate toAP2's 5- GHz radio, which:
* Hasfewer clients(better airtime per device), and
* Still has an acceptable signal (-43 dBm is easily usable on 5 GHz).
That matches optionCexactly.
Other options are incorrect because they ignore the configuredclient-load-balancing thresholdsand assume association based purely on RSSI or prefer 2.4 GHz, which is not what this profile is tuned to do.
